Why there may be fewer departures than arrivals

A departure is only counted once a receiver has seen the aircraft on the ground here first. That guard stops us inventing takeoffs for aircraft that merely flew overhead, and it costs us real ones: hearing an aircraft sitting on an airport surface needs a receiver with line of sight to that surface, which is the hardest reception there is. An arrival only needs the aircraft to have been seen airborne, and airborne coverage is very good.

So at any airport without a clear view of the ground, this list will show fewer departures than actually happened. If you see more arrivals than departures below, read that as a fact about where the antennas are, not about the airport.

How this list is built

We take the aircraft the receiver network can currently hear, read the callsign each one is broadcasting, and look that callsign up in an index of the routes it has actually flown before. An entry means this callsign's most commonly observed route ends at TPE. That is a good guide to where a flight is going. It is not a flight plan: nobody has told us today's routing, and we would rather say that than dress an inference up as a schedule.

The consequences are worth knowing. A diversion or an unusual routing will be listed wrong. A charter, a positioning leg, or any flight the index has not seen before is missing entirely. You will occasionally see an aircraft here sitting on the ground on the far side of a continent, which is the method showing its working rather than hiding it. There are no scheduled times or arrival estimates on this page because neither can be computed honestly from what we hold.

For gates, delays and cancellations the airline and the airport are authoritative. This page is for what is actually in the air.

Taipei Taoyuan sits west of Taipei on the coastal plain, with the Taiwan Strait to the west and mountains running down the spine of the island to the east. A great deal of traffic between Northeast and Southeast Asia passes through this area, and the field itself is a significant freight point as well as a passenger one.

The strait to the west is worth watching. Air routes across it are carefully defined, and the resulting traffic pattern is far more channelled than open water usually produces.

What the codes mean

Airports carry two identifiers and they are not interchangeable. TPE is the IATA code: three letters, the one printed on a boarding pass and a baggage tag, assigned for commercial purposes and reused across the world without any geographic logic. RCTP is the ICAO code: four letters, used by air traffic control, flight planning systems and trackers like this one. Its first two letters, RC, marks Taiwan, because ICAO allocates the code space by region.

The callsigns in the lists above are a third thing again. A callsign is what the crew typed into the transponder for this leg, so it changes flight by flight, while the registration and the 24-bit hex address stay with the airframe. When a callsign and a registration disagree, the registration is usually the more reliable of the two.

How to read the numbers

Altitude is pressure altitude, which is what the aircraft's air data system reads with a standard pressure setting. It is not height above the ground and it is not always the altitude the crew is flying to. Near Taoyuan that gap is most obvious on approach, when a tracker can show a figure that does not match what is on the flight deck.

Ground speed is speed across the earth, not through the air. A strong tailwind can add a hundred knots or more to it without the aircraft flying any faster, which is why two aircraft at the same level going opposite ways can show wildly different numbers. Track is the direction of travel over the ground, which is not the direction the nose is pointing when there is any crosswind at all.

Aircraft go missing from this map for reasons that have nothing to do with the aircraft. Reception is line of sight, so terrain and distance cut it off abruptly; a good deal of light aviation in the United States broadcasts on 978 MHz rather than 1090 MHz; and plenty of aircraft, including gliders and older light types, carry no ADS-B at all and are not required to.
